How to Customize Excel Shortcuts

Learn how to customize Excel shortcuts to improve productivity and tailor your workflow.

Keyboard shortcuts are one of the most powerful productivity features in Microsoft Excel. They allow you to perform tasks faster, reduce repetitive mouse movements, and work more efficiently with large datasets. While Excel already includes hundreds of built-in shortcuts, many users are unaware that Excel also allows a degree of customization, enabling you to tailor shortcuts to your personal workflow.

Customizing Excel shortcuts can significantly improve speed, accuracy, and comfort—especially if you regularly perform the same actions, use advanced features, or work in professional environments such as finance, data analysis, accounting, or administration. This article provides a comprehensive guide to understanding, creating, modifying, and managing Excel shortcuts across different versions and platforms.


Understanding Excel Shortcuts and Customization Limits

Before diving into customization, it is important to understand how Excel shortcuts are structured and what can and cannot be customized.

Types of Excel Shortcuts

Excel shortcuts generally fall into three categories:

  1. Built-in keyboard shortcuts These are predefined by Microsoft (for example, Ctrl + C for copy or Ctrl + Shift + L for filters).

  2. Ribbon shortcuts (KeyTips) These are activated by pressing the Alt key and navigating through Ribbon commands using letters and numbers.

  3. Custom shortcuts These include shortcuts created through macros, Quick Access Toolbar (QAT), or external tools.

Customization Limitations

Excel does not allow you to directly remap or overwrite most built-in keyboard shortcuts. For example, you cannot change Ctrl + C to perform a different action. However, Excel offers several workarounds that allow you to create personalized shortcuts that behave similarly or even more efficiently.


Customizing Shortcuts Using the Quick Access Toolbar (QAT)

The Quick Access Toolbar is one of the easiest and safest ways to create custom keyboard shortcuts in Excel.

What Is the Quick Access Toolbar?

The Quick Access Toolbar is a small toolbar located above or below the Ribbon. It contains frequently used commands such as Save, Undo, and Redo by default.

Each command added to the QAT is automatically assigned a keyboard shortcut using the Alt key plus a number.

How QAT Shortcuts Work

  • Alt + 1 activates the first command in the QAT
  • Alt + 2 activates the second command
  • And so on

These shortcuts are fast, reliable, and do not conflict with existing Excel shortcuts.

Steps to Customize Shortcuts Using QAT

  1. Open Excel

  2. Click the small drop-down arrow on the Quick Access Toolbar

  3. Select More Commands

  4. Choose commands from:

    • Popular Commands
    • All Commands
    • Macros
  5. Click Add to move a command to the QAT

  6. Use the Up and Down arrows to control command order

  7. Click OK

Once added, press Alt to see the numeric shortcut assigned to each command.

Best Uses for QAT Shortcuts

  • Formatting commands (Wrap Text, Merge & Center)
  • Frequently used formulas
  • Data tools (Text to Columns, Remove Duplicates)
  • Printing and export functions

Creating Custom Shortcuts with Macros

Macros provide the most powerful way to customize Excel shortcuts. They allow you to automate tasks and assign them to keyboard combinations.

What Is a Macro?

A macro is a recorded or written sequence of actions using VBA (Visual Basic for Applications). Macros can perform simple actions or complex workflows.

Enabling the Developer Tab

Before creating macros, you must enable the Developer tab:

  1. Click File
  2. Select Options
  3. Choose Customize Ribbon
  4. Check Developer
  5. Click OK

Recording a Macro with a Shortcut Key

  1. Go to the Developer tab

  2. Click Record Macro

  3. Enter a macro name

  4. Assign a shortcut key:

    • Use Ctrl + letter or Ctrl + Shift + letter
  5. Choose where to store the macro:

    • This Workbook
    • Personal Macro Workbook (recommended for global shortcuts)
  6. Click OK

  7. Perform the actions you want to automate

  8. Click Stop Recording

Now, pressing the assigned shortcut will run the macro.

Important Considerations When Using Macro Shortcuts

  • Avoid overwriting commonly used shortcuts
  • Macro shortcuts are case-sensitive when using Ctrl + Shift
  • Macros must be enabled for shortcuts to work
  • Macros do not work in Excel Online

Using the Personal Macro Workbook for Global Shortcuts

If you want your custom shortcuts available in all Excel files, use the Personal Macro Workbook.

What Is the Personal Macro Workbook?

It is a hidden workbook that loads automatically when Excel starts. Any macros stored here are available globally.

How to Create It

  1. Record a macro
  2. Choose Personal Macro Workbook as the storage location
  3. Save and close Excel
  4. When prompted, save changes to the Personal Macro Workbook

Advantages

  • One shortcut works across all workbooks
  • Ideal for formatting, navigation, and cleanup macros
  • Keeps automation centralized

Customizing Ribbon Commands with KeyTips

While Excel does not allow you to redefine Ribbon KeyTips, you can add custom tabs or commands that generate new KeyTips.

Creating Custom Ribbon Tabs

  1. Go to File → Options
  2. Select Customize Ribbon
  3. Click New Tab
  4. Rename the tab and groups
  5. Add commands or macros
  6. Click OK

When you press Alt, Excel will display KeyTips for your custom tab.

When to Use Ribbon Customization

  • When shortcuts need to be discoverable
  • For complex workflows
  • For team-shared Excel tools

Customizing Shortcuts on Mac vs Windows

Shortcut customization behaves differently depending on your operating system.

Excel on Windows

  • Supports QAT shortcuts
  • Supports macros with shortcut assignment
  • Supports Ribbon customization
  • Best platform for advanced shortcut control

Excel on macOS

  • No Quick Access Toolbar shortcuts
  • Macro shortcuts are limited
  • Uses system-level keyboard preferences
  • Many Windows shortcuts differ or are unavailable

Customizing Shortcuts on Mac

You can use System Settings → Keyboard → Shortcuts → App Shortcuts to assign shortcuts to Excel menu commands. This method works best for menu-based actions.


Avoiding Shortcut Conflicts

One of the biggest risks when customizing shortcuts is creating conflicts.

Best Practices

  • Do not override common shortcuts (Copy, Paste, Save)
  • Document your custom shortcuts
  • Use Ctrl + Shift + letter combinations for macros
  • Test shortcuts in different workbooks

Troubleshooting Shortcut Issues

  • Check macro security settings
  • Ensure the correct workbook is open
  • Verify macro storage location
  • Restart Excel if shortcuts stop responding

Using Third-Party Tools for Advanced Customization

Some users require more control than Excel natively provides.

  • AutoHotkey (Windows) Allows full keyboard remapping and Excel-specific automation.

  • PowerToys Keyboard Manager Useful for system-level key remapping.

When to Use Third-Party Tools

  • To override built-in shortcuts
  • To create multi-key sequences
  • To standardize shortcuts across multiple applications

Note: These tools require caution, as they affect system-wide behavior.


Documenting and Managing Custom Shortcuts

As you customize more shortcuts, organization becomes essential.

  • Create an Excel sheet listing:

    • Shortcut
    • Action
    • Method (QAT, Macro, Ribbon)
  • Add comments to macro code

  • Use descriptive macro names

Backing Up Your Shortcuts

  • Export Ribbon customizations
  • Backup the Personal Macro Workbook
  • Store macro files in version control if used professionally

Best Shortcut Customization Ideas for Excel Users

Here are practical examples of commonly customized shortcuts:

  • Auto-format selected data
  • Insert today’s date and time
  • Convert formulas to values
  • Apply conditional formatting
  • Clean imported data
  • Navigate to last used cell
  • Create standardized reports

These shortcuts can save hours over time, especially for power users.


Conclusion

Customizing Excel shortcuts is one of the most effective ways to improve productivity, reduce fatigue, and streamline repetitive tasks. While Excel does not allow direct reassignment of all built-in shortcuts, it provides powerful alternatives through the Quick Access Toolbar, macros, Ribbon customization, and system-level tools.

By understanding Excel’s customization options and applying best practices, you can create a personalized workflow that matches your specific needs—whether you are a beginner looking for efficiency or an advanced user managing complex spreadsheets daily.

With thoughtful planning and consistent use, customized Excel shortcuts can transform the way you work, making Excel faster, smarter, and far more enjoyable to use.